Plumbing is one of the highest-intent home service categories in the country. When someone searches 'emergency plumber' at 10pm, they're hiring in the next 20 minutes. Your job as the owner is to be the one they find, trust, and reach first. These 12 ideas are ordered roughly by ROI — start at the top.

1Claim and fully load your Google Business Profile

Your Google Business Profile (GBP) drives more emergency plumbing calls than your website ever will. Most plumbers leave it half-finished.

  • Set your primary category to 'Plumber' — not 'Contractor'
  • Add every service you offer as a separate service entry
  • Upload 30+ real job photos (before/after, trucks, techs)
  • Reply to every review within 24 hours
  • Post a weekly update — even just a photo from a job

2Win the 'emergency plumber near me' searches

Emergency searches convert at 5–10x the rate of informational ones. Make sure your site and GBP scream emergency-available.

  • Put '24/7 Emergency Plumbing' in your homepage H1
  • Add an emergency phone number in the header — sticky on mobile
  • Create city-specific emergency pages (e.g. 'Emergency Plumber St. Paul')
  • Mention 'water heater', 'burst pipe', 'sewer backup' in body copy

3Answer every call — even at 11pm

The biggest leak in plumbing marketing isn't paid ads — it's missed calls. After-hours emergencies go to whoever picks up first. A 24/7 AI receptionist or live answering service pays for itself in one captured leak job.

4Make reviews a system, not an afterthought

Plumbing reviews build trust fast because customers are stressed and skeptical. Build a review request into every job close-out.

  • Text the customer a direct GBP review link the moment payment clears
  • Train techs to ask in person: 'Mind leaving us a quick review?'
  • Respond to every review — especially the negative ones, calmly
  • Aim for 4.7+ stars and 80+ reviews to dominate your zip code

5Post short fix-it videos on Facebook and TikTok

30-second clips of a tech clearing a P-trap, rebuilding a toilet, or swapping a wax ring perform far better than stock photos. People love watching plumbing work. Use real techs, real bathrooms, no music gimmicks.

6Win Nextdoor recommendations

Nextdoor is where Twin Cities homeowners ask 'who do you use for a plumber?'. Get your past customers to recommend you by name. One thread can generate 5–10 calls. Never spam your own business — let happy customers do it for you.

7Build a page for every suburb you serve

Generic 'Twin Cities Plumbing' pages can't beat 'Plumber in Edina, MN' for local searches from Edina homeowners.

  • Bloomington, Edina, Maple Grove, Plymouth, Woodbury, Eagan, Eden Prairie
  • Include local landmarks, neighborhood names, and ZIP codes
  • Add a unique customer story or job photo per page
  • Link them from your footer site-wide

8Partner with real estate agents and inspectors

Realtors and home inspectors hand out plumbing referrals constantly. Take 5 inspectors to lunch. Offer same-day quotes on pre-sale plumbing repairs. One inspector connection can send you 2–5 jobs a month forever.

9Sell maintenance plans for predictable revenue

$19–29/month maintenance plans turn one-time customers into recurring revenue and lock out competitors. Include an annual flush, drain treatment, and priority emergency service. Even 100 plan members = $25k+ predictable annual revenue.

11Treat trucks and uniforms as moving billboards

A wrapped truck parked on a driveway for 4 hours is seen by 200+ neighbors. Make sure phone number and website are readable from 50 feet. Logo'd polos on every tech. Cheap, ongoing brand awareness in your exact service area.

12Track every lead source — kill what doesn't work

Most plumbers can't tell you which marketing dollar earned which job. Use call tracking numbers for each channel (GBP, website, ads, Nextdoor). Cancel the bottom 30% every quarter. Reinvest in the top 30%.
